HC Deb 12 July 1960 vol 626 c1166
31. Mr. C. Hughes

asked the President of the Board of Trade if he will now build further advance factories in areas of high unemployment.

The Parliamentary Secretary to the Board of Trade (Mr. John Rodgers)

My right hon. Friend is keeping the matter under review, but no decision has yet been reached.

Mr. Hughes

Is the Parliamentary Secretary aware that the advance factory in Anglesey has been let to an excellent firm months before completion? Does not this and other inquiries prove that such factories are a real inducement to industries? If the hon. Gentleman has confidence in the policy, why does he not build more in areas of high unemployment?

Mr. Rodgers

I am delighted that the Holyhead factory has been let to Midland Electric Manufacturers Limited, but as I said in my original Answer, the question of where further advance factories should be built is being discussed between Departments.
